Career Role (Quantum Mechanics & Physics) Description
Quantum Physicist Conducting theoretical and experimental research in quantum mechanics, pushing boundaries in the field. High demand in academia and research institutions.
Quantum Computing Engineer Developing and implementing quantum algorithms and hardware. A rapidly growing sector with high earning potential. Requires strong programming and quantum mechanics skills.
Quantum Cryptography Specialist Designing and implementing secure communication systems based on quantum mechanics principles. Growing demand driven by increasing cybersecurity concerns.
Quantum Technology Consultant Advising businesses and organizations on the application of quantum technologies. Strong analytical and communication skills are essential.
Research Scientist (Quantum Materials) Investigating novel materials with quantum properties for various applications like quantum computing and sensing. Requires strong understanding of materials science and quantum mechanics.
